Episode Overview:

Bec Westwood, teacher at Daly River in NT, explores the benefits, challenges and unique experiences of moving to a remote outback community with children.

About The Remote Teacher Podcast

The Remote Teacher Podcast is a podcast ‘talking all things remote education’ to support remote outback teachers to be the best they can be… and in turn can help our students be the best they can be. We chat with remote outback teachers, leaders, First Nations educators and remote service provider
